Was this cue repaired, i've never seen barnhart use to different styles of rings on the same cue?

Other than his "basic" cues with the simple silver dots at all positions, pretty much all relatively recent Barnhart cues have different rings at A/B than at C/D/E. Cory has standardized his joint at 0.840", black collar w/20 silver dots. That way, he has been able to build batches of shafts and any of those shafts may be interchanged with the others. They are hand inlaid on each shaft and joint collar, not prebuilt in any manner. Then, he uses a variety of rings, based on what his vision of the cue is to be.
